摘要
目的观察进展性缺血性卒中(PIS)患者血清氧化应激指标超氧化物歧化酶(T-SOD)、8-羟基脱氧鸟苷酸(8-OHdG)以及丙二醛(MDA)的水平。方法急性缺血性脑卒中起病后第1、3、5和7天动态监测30例进展性缺血性卒中组(PIS组)与30例完全性缺血性卒中组(非PIS组)血清T-SOD、8-OHdG和MDA水平。结果 PIS组血清8-OHdG和MDA水平起病前5天有升高趋势,第7天开始回落,而非PIS组血清8-OHdG和MDA水平起病后呈持续下降,且起病后血清8-OHdG和MDA水平PIS组均高于非PIS组(P<0.01);PIS组和非PIS组血清T-SOD水平第1天到第3天有降低趋势,第5天开始升高,且起病后血清T-SOD水平PIS组均低于非PIS组(P<0.01)。结论氧自由基损伤和内源性抗氧化作用降低共同参与了PIS的病理生理过程,而氧化性损伤通过相应机制造成血管内皮损伤和功能障碍,可能是造成缺血性卒中患者神经功能缺损症状逐步进展的原因之一。
Objective To observe the changes of oxidative stress by total superoxide distamuse(T-SOD),8-hydroxy-guanine(8- OHdG) and malondialdehyde (MDA)in acute period of progressive ischemie stroke(PlS). Methods 30 patients with progressive ischemic stroke which attained the diagnostic principle were chosed(PIS group) and 30 patients with total ischemic stroke (non-PIS group) taken vein blood to measure serum 8 OHdG level by Enzyme-linked immunosorbent assay(ELISA) ,T-SOD and MDA levels by ultraviolet spectrophotometry methed. Results The serum 8-OHdG and MDA level of PlS group increased to the top on the fifth clay,the non-PIS group decreased after ischenfic stroke onset;the serum 8-OHdG and MDA level of PIS group is higher than that of non PlS group on the flrst,third,fifth and seventh day(P〈0.01). The serum T-SOD level of PIS group and non PIS group decreased to the top on the third day;The serum T-SOD level of PIS group is lower than that of non-PIS group on the first,third, fifth and seventh day(P〈0.01). Conclusion These results suggested that oxidative stress of T-SOD,8-OHdG and MDA may play a role in the progressive ischemic stroke. Oxidative damage maybe play a important risk factors in the neuronal impairment of the progressive ischemic stroke.
